Ensuring a well-stocked pharmacy at home is paramount for effective management of minor medical conditions. A comprehensive collection should include essential supplies such as wound coverings in various sizes, antiseptic wipes, analgesics, and a fever gauge. Additionally, it's beneficial to have cloths, hand protection, and an emergency first aid manual. By being equipped for unforeseen events, you can successfully address common health concerns in the comfort of your own home.

Cutting-Edge Surgical Equipment: Advancing Patient Care

Surgical technology has undergone a remarkable evolution in recent years, leading to significant benefits in patient care. Contemporary surgical equipment is now equipped with cutting-edge features that enhance precision, minimally invasive procedures, and overall surgical success.

One key innovation is the use of robotic-assisted surgery. These systems provide surgeons with enhanced dexterity, visualization, and control, leading to miniature incisions, reduced blood loss, and faster recovery times. Furthermore, advancements in imaging technology, such as 3D imaging and intraoperative ultrasound, allow for more accurate diagnoses and surgical planning.

, Moreover, the development of new materials and instruments has revolutionized various surgical specialties. For example, biocompatible implants and tissue adhesives are now widely used to heal damaged tissues with greater success rates.

Breakthroughs in Diagnostic Imaging Equipment

The field of diagnostic imaging continues at a remarkable pace, driven by cutting-edge innovations in equipment. These advancements enable clinicians to examine the human body with unprecedented clarity and detail, leading to more accurate diagnoses and successful treatment outcomes.

  • Several the most prominent innovations are the development of high-resolution imaging techniques such as magnetic resonance imaging (MRI), which provide comprehensive views of internal structures.
  • Additionally, the integration of artificial intelligence (AI) into diagnostic imaging is transforming the way diseases are detected and addressed. AI algorithms can analyze vast amounts of imaging data, detecting subtle abnormalities that may be unnoticed by the human eye.

, as a result, these innovations are creating the way for accurate diagnoses, prompt interventions, and improved patient care.

Sterilization and Safety Protocols for Medical Devices

Ensuring the sterility and safety of medical devices is paramount vital to patient well-being and preventing the risk of healthcare-associated infections. Rigorous sterilization protocols must be followed throughout the entire lifecycle of a medical device, from manufacturing to disposal. The Impact of Tech on Smart Medical Equipment

Smart medical devices are revolutionizing healthcare by leveraging cutting-edge technology to enhance patient care and improve diagnostic accuracy. These intelligent systems employ various technological advancements, such as artificial intelligence (AI), machine learning, and the Internet of Things (IoT), to provide real-time monitoring, streamline personalized treatment plans, and enhance clinical workflows.

  • AI algorithms can analyze patient data, detecting patterns and anomalies that may indicate potential health issues.
  • ,Moreover, smart medical devices can collect vast amounts of patient information, enabling doctors to make more insightful decisions.
  • The integration of IoT technology allows for remote patient monitoring, supporting timely interventions and boosting overall health outcomes.

As technology continues to progress, smart medical gadgets will play an increasingly crucial role in shaping the future of healthcare, leading to a more efficient and patient-centered approach.
